Provides individuals and families with financial assistance for heating and utility expenses.
Utility Assistance
More information:
- Applicants may be homeowners, renters, roomers, or boarders
- Available all year for electricity and during the winter months for heat
- Limited funds available for furnace repair, replacement, and other weatherization procedures
